[LeetCode]题解(python):124-Binary Tree Maximum Path Sum

题目来源:

  https://leetcode.com/problems/binary-tree-maximum-path-sum/


题意分析:

  给定一棵树,找出一个数值最大的路径,起点可以是任意节点或者叶子。


题目思路:

  我们可以先找路径的最大mr,ml,那么最大值是max(solve(root),solve(left),solve(right), max(mr + root.val + ml, root.val))。


代码(python):

  

# Definition for a binary tree node.
# class TreeNode(object):
#     def __init__(self, x):
#         self.val = x
#         self.left = None
#         self.right = None

class Solution(object):
    def maxPathSum(self, root):
        """
        :type root: TreeNode
        :rtype: int
        """
        if root == None:
            return 0
        Solution.maxsum = root.val
        def solve(root):
            if root == None:
                return 0
            sum,l,r = root.val,0,0
            if root.left:
                l = solve(root.left)
                if l > 0: sum += l
            if root.right:
                r = solve(root.right)
                if r > 0: sum += r
            Solution.maxsum = max(Solution.maxsum,sum)
            #print(Solution.maxsum)
            return max(root.val,max(root.val + l,root.val+r))
        solve(root)
        return Solution.maxsum
